Latest Patents

Kerwin holds a patent for a "Badge holder with ejector." This invention features a design that includes a front piece and a back piece, which together create a holding slot for a badge. The innovative aspect of this badge holder is the first ejector, which has a proximal end and a distal end. The proximal end is rotatably coupled to either the front or back piece, allowing the distal end to force a portion of the badge out of the holding slot when activated. This design improves accessibility and ease of use for individuals who need to display their badges frequently.
